Presentation
Swiss painter born in St-Imier in 1904 based in Neuchâtel, from 1925-1927 he learned at the School of Fine Arts in La Chaux-de-Fond under William Aubert, Hermann Jeanneret and Léon Perrin.
Died in 1973.
